We are excited to be advertising for a Postdoctoral Researcher to join the Fakes, Fabrications and Falsehoods in Global Health project, led by Professor Patricia Kingori.
This research project seeks to understand how uncertainty and ambiguity about the authenticity of products and activities across a vast array of institutions, actors and locations are reconciled in practice.
It involves an inter-disciplinary team of researchers and students, working across multiple global health institutions and geographic locations, including NGOs and global health academic and research institutions in Europe, Africa and South East Asia.
The post holder will be part of the Ethox Centre, an internationally recognised multidisciplinary bioethics research centre and a vibrant and intellectually exciting place to work.
